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Amenities

Dumbarton East Station may lack a traditional ticket office but ensures seamless travel with ticket machines available for use at any time. Passengers who purchase tickets online can conveniently collect them at the station’s accessible ticket machines. Despite lacking staff assistance, help points are installed for any inquiries, while departure screens and announcements keep commuters informed of their journey details.

Accessibility at Dumbarton East is rated Category C, indicating that stairs are necessary for reaching the island platform. The station is equipped with induction loops for hearing-impaired travelers, though it lacks step-free access, ramps, and accessible toilet facilities—a factor to keep in mind for those with mobility concerns. Excellent for eco-friendly travelers, the station offers bicycle stands, although cycle hire is not available.

While you won’t find bustling shops or eateries at Dumbarton East, travelers can enjoy free on-site car parking, with 48 available spaces, enhancing convenience for those driving to the station. Though it lacks CCTV in the parking area, its emphasis on accessibility reflects a commitment to improving travel experiences for all.

Onward Travel Options

Beyond the trains, the station connects travelers with other transit options. Bus services stop along Glasgow Road, and details on accessing area taxis are readily available on TrainTaxi. For up-to-date bus routes, travelers can visit Traveline Scotland or call their 24-hour helpline. Facilities and Amenities

While Maybole station presents a quaint and simple set-up, it ensures a smooth experience for travelers. Although there is no ticket office or machine for online ticket collections, the advent of smart technology offers a way forward with smartcard validators present at the station. Assistance is always a step away with the help point available for on-the-spot information, providing updates through screens and announcements.

Accessibility is key at Maybole station, featuring a step-free access throughout the premises, ensuring ease of movement for all visitors. However, for those requiring assistance, it's worth noting the station doesn't provide additional staff help or accessible facilities like toilets or waiting rooms. However, you can make prior arrangements utilizing the Passenger Assist service to enhance your travel comfort.

Onward Travel from Maybole

For those envisioning continued explorations beyond Maybole, the station connects travelers with several transport options. Local buses conveniently pick up and drop off passengers at the nearby Culzean Road bus stop, accessible from the station entrance. As for taxis, details for available hires are just a click away on platforms like Traintaxi.

If you're planning on further adventures using bus services, Traveline Scotland offers comprehensive information and schedules for seamless planning.
